Set in SAINT IGNACE, Michigan, LaSalle High School is a very small four-year high school, overseen by St. Ignace Area Schools. It works with 117 students across grades 9 through 12. That puts it 75% smaller than the typical public school in Michigan, which averages around 460 students.
St. Ignace Area Schools runs 3 schools in total, collectively educating 360 students. LaSalle High School is one of those campuses.
In terms of who attends, LaSalle High School lists that 55% of students identify as White, with the remaining enrollment distributed across several groups. Beyond that, the school records 38% Native American, 4% Black, 3% multiracial. The wider county runs roughly 72% White, putting the school's mix considerably less White than the area baseline.
In terms of school funding signals, On paper, LaSalle High School has 8 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 14.2:1. The state averages around 21.6:1, so this campus is tighter than the state norm typical. Roughly 55% of students at LaSalle High School q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ment.
Across the wider county, census data for Mackinac County shows the typical household earns roughly $63,909 per year, about 25%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 9%. Across Mackinac County's 9 public schools (combined enrollment of about 1,091 students), LaSalle High School is one campus in the mix.
St Ignace ElementaryMiddle School is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.1 miles from this campus. Within five miles, there are 3 other public schools.
Geographically, the school is in a town-center area.
Five-year trend.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at LaSalle High School has edged down 44%, going from 208 students in 2018 to 117 in 2025. The White share of enrollment ticked up from 41% to 55% over that span. Class-load math has fell: from 22.0:1 in 2018 to 14.2:1 in 2025.
